Pizza Making

Responsibilities

  • To be able to make all the pizza bases to the desired standard from dough, toppings, and the end product.
  • Following the HTA standards and calling out the load times ensuring every order should be in the oven in under 3 minutes.
  • Food Hygiene: To have a good level of personal hygiene and always following the uniform & grooming standards.
  • To have a level 2 or higher food hygiene certificate. (you will complete this as part of your training)
  • Safety & Security: Always observe health and safety rules.
  • Adhere to any restrictions in relation to safety and security issues.
  • Teamwork: Contribute to the work of others during period where your area of specialism is slow.
  • Display a commitment and spirit of co-operation towards others.
  • Contribute to the operation of the store in all aspects which might not normally be considered part of your role e.g. distributing leaflets, attending fresher\’s fairs as part of the local store marketing.
  • Take responsibility your own development and training.
  • Essential skills/experience needed:
    • Able to work quickly and to hustle positively during the busy periods.
    • Able to learn and understand the pizza codes to produce the correct products.
    • Must be knowledgeable on food safety and how it can affect the business.
  • Job Types: Full-time & Part-time. This role involves long periods of standing and other physical demands such as lifting, carrying, and reaching. The work conditions can often incur extreme temperatures during the winter and summer months with heat from the oven and the coolness from the walk-in fridge, coupled with outdoor activities such as refuse disposal, deliveries and cleaning windows.
